Predictability in Currency Transfers: Ripple's Escrow Mechanism
Ripple's escrow system, built into the XRP Ledger, is a key part of its success. It ensures that the release of one billion XRP each month doesn't flood the market. Instead, more than 80% of the released tokens go into secure time-locked accounts, which means there won't be sudden shocks to the market. This thoughtful approach not only stabilizes the market but also ensures that Ripple has enough liquidity to support its ODL platform.
ODL and Cross-Border Payments: Instant Currency Exchange
At the heart of Ripple's strategy is its ODL platform, which focuses on fast and cost-effective international transfers. By converting local currencies to XRP and back once the transaction is complete, the platform keeps speculative holding to a minimum. This is a major advantage for financial businesses looking to reduce costs and speed up cross-border payments. It’s especially beneficial for currency exchange businesses since it allows for payments in crypto and multi-currency options without needing pre-funded accounts in foreign currencies.
